How do I check if a suspicious email is phishing?

Start with the sender address and domain. Look up how mail routes (MX), what hosts the domain resolves to, and whether the message shows common phishing indicators such as urgency, lookalike brands, or mismatched links. Is Risk|Tracker a guarantee that an email is safe or malicious?

No. Phishing detection is probabilistic. Use the risk call as decision support alongside your organization’s policies—not as a sole authority.
